#486438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#486438 is composed of 28.2% red, 39.2%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28% cyan, 0% magenta, 44%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 98.2 degrees, a saturation of 28.2% and a lightness of 30.6%. #486438 color hex could be obtained by blending #90c870 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#486438 color description : Very dark desaturated green.
#486438 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#486438 has RGB values of R:72, G:100,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 4744248.

Shades and Tints of #486438
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090c07 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#486438
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4d524a is the less saturated color, while #399a02 is the most saturated one.
